Celestial Wishes Stamp and Die Set

Start by securing the card base to a work surface.

Next,  use circle dies to cut out a selection of circles from 4-1/4 x 5-1/2″ white card stock, to use as stencils.    Ink blend through the stencils to create circles on the card front.  I used Simon’s Pawsitively Saturated Inks in Ocean, Flannel and Pearfection.

Finally, using a Misti, layout the foliage branches and the sentiment from the Celestial Wishes Stamp and Die set.  Cover in Black ink and stamp over the circles.  Ad a few black rhinestones for some bling

Perfection – a one layer card, with a two layered fabulous ink design and you can probably make it in 10 minutes or less.

This is a huge 6 x 8 stamp set with tons of elements (12 in total), 3 large sentiments and 5 small sentiments to cover almost any occasion.  As the images are solid, they are perfect to stamp over your wallpapers you have created with inks and powders, or even some of your favorite patterned Paper.  The coordinating dies make easy work of cutting out the stamped images to add as overlays too.  The Celestial Wishes Stamp and Die Set is currently on preorder, or you can order just the stamp set now.
